Alen Bašić

Alen Bašić (born 20 September 1980 in Lepenica ) is a Bosnian football player.

Bašić comes from the youth of the Bosnian capital club FK Sarajevo. He also played in the league Premijer until he moved abroad in 2004. Alen Bašić was Under-21 international for Bosnia and Herzegovina.

Stations

  • FK Sarajevo (until 2004)
  • Dynamo Dresden ( 2004 to December 2006)
  • Kickers Offenbach (January to June 2007)
  • FK Sarajevo ( since July 2007)
